San Diego Padres' Offseason: A Quiet Period Amidst Financial Constraints

1/14/2026, 12:31:01 PM

Overview of the Offseason Activity

The San Diego Padres have experienced a notably quiet offseason in Major League Baseball, marked by minimal major league signings and a focus on replenishing their minor league system. While other teams, such as the Toronto Blue Jays, Baltimore Orioles, and Chicago Cubs, have made significant moves, the Padres' activity has largely gone unnoticed. The offseason has been characterized by a few key signings, including the re-signing of starting pitcher Michael King and the addition of infielder Sung-Mun Song from the Korean Baseball Organization (KBO).

Financial Constraints and Future Implications

Reports suggest that the Padres may be operating under financial constraints, which could be influencing their strategy this offseason. There are also rumors regarding a potential sale of the team, which may further complicate their ability to make significant acquisitions. This situation has left fans feeling frustrated as they await more impactful moves that could reshape the roster.
